Magnolia 'Sensation'
Magnolia
'Sunsation'
Magnolia 'Sunsation' (Magnolia x soulangeana 'Sunsation') is a hybrid magnolia with attractive flowers, primarily used for ornamental purposes. This section explains its growth characteristics, propagation methods, cultivation techniques, garden uses, major pests and diseases, and control methods. Growth Characteristics - Tree Shape: It is a medium-sized tree with a round and elegant form. - Flowers: It blooms with large pale yellow flowers in the spring; the petals are thick and highly durable. - Leaves: The leaves are oval-shaped green, becoming lush in the summer and falling off in the autumn. - Growth Rate: It is relatively fast, and grows tall rapidly in suitable environments. Propagation Methods - Seed Propagation: Seed propagation is possible, but it may result in the loss of hybrid characteristics. Other propagation methods are generally preferred. - Grafting: Magnolia 'Sunsation' is generally propagated by grafting. - Cuttings: Cuttings can be taken, and rooting agents may be required. Cultivation Methods - Soil: It prefers high-quality, well-drained soil, with a pH ranging from slightly acidic to neutral being suitable. - Light Intake: It likes sunlight but can also grow in partial shade. - Watering: Maintain adequate moisture in a well-drained environment. Avoid overwatering. - Fertilizer: Use slow-release fertilizer in spring and summer to promote growth and flowering. Uses in Gardens - Landscaping: Due to its beautiful flowers, it is primarily planted as a street tree or in the center of gardens. - Windbreak: It is used as a background plant to enhance the landscape. Major Pests and Control Methods - Diseases: Magnolias are relatively resistant to disease, but they can occasionally be susceptible to leaf mold caused by fungi. This can be prevented by maintaining proper ventilation and a clean environment. - Pests: Aphids or ants may occur; generally, they are controlled using soapy water or appropriate insecticides. Overall, the 'Sensation' magnolia is relatively easy to care for and can be a good choice for the garden, offering striking flowers and a magnificent landscape. With proper care and attention, it can be grown healthily.
Plant Family
Magnolia family
Height
6~7.5m
Spread
180~240cm
Colors
yellow
Bloom Period
April~May
Water Needs
commonly
Exposure
Sunny
Freezing Resistance
-10°C
